   ·   Cornell
  President Says "Intelligent Design" Religion, Not Science - "Intelligent
  design is not valid science,'' Rawlings told nearly 700 trustees, faculty and
  other school officials attending Cornell's annual board meeting. "It has
  no ability to develop new knowledge through hypothesis testing, modification
  of the original theory based on experimental results and renewed testing
  through more refined experiments that yield still more refinements and
  insights,'' - Cornell's first president, Andrew Dickson White, wrote a
  two-volume work, "A History of the Warfare of Science with Theology in
  Christendom,'' in which he sought to provide his readers with a clear distinction
  between theology and science.  |
